Commission continues review of large Long Hill Street house after neighbors and commissioners seek scaled drawings
Springfield Historical Commission · March 6, 2026

Summary
Commissioners and neighbors expressed ongoing concerns about the proposed house’s width, porch proportions and rooflines; the commission continued the application to allow the applicant to submit accurate, to‑scale elevations and measurements.
The Historical Commission continued its review of a proposed single‑family dwelling on Long Hill Street after commissioners and multiple residents said the current materials did not make it possible to judge the house’s scale and massing.
